Wayne Jude Matherne (born May 6, 1949) is an American former professional football player who played for the BC Lions and Edmonton Eskimos. He won the Grey Cup with Edmonton in 1975. His nickname was "the Ragin' Cajun". [1] He played college football at Northeastern Louisiana University.
